Jones, Patricia Caroline was born on February 4, 1943 in New York City. Daughter of Robert Sackett and Mildred (Stadholz) Jones.

Bachelor cum laude, Radcliffe College, 1964. Master of Science in Urban Planning, Columbia University, 1977.
Reporter, editor Newsweek, Nature magazines, New York City, London, 1966—1970. Researcher, associate producer Horizon, Tomorrow's World, World of Crime, Man of Month shows, British Broadcasting Corporation, London, 1965—1969, The Advocates Station WGBH-television, Boston, 1969—1970, Bill Moyers Show, Station W National Educational Television-television, New York City, 1971—1972. Editor Newsweek magazine, New York City, 1970—1971.
Associate editor, public relations Mobil Oil Corporation, 1972—1974. Associate director Municipal Art Society, 1972—1977. Executive vice president Alliance for the Arts (Cultural Assistance Center), since 1977.
Consultant, writer Regional Plan Association, Open Space Institute, others, since 1976.
Secretary Archlt. League, New York City, since 1982. Member Governor's Advisory Communications for Westway Park, 1981—1985. Member steering committee New York City Arts Coalition, since 1986.
